2024

Due to artist costs increasing and the larger festivals putting tougher exclusivity on the majority of acts that we could access, landing acts to headline our event had become unfeasible and far too risky. Also equipment prices were increasing at an unprecedented level. Teddy Rocks made a huge decision to change main stage acts to tributes. This allowed us to continue to give away huge amounts of money to the charities we support instead of losing that money to festival costs.

The friday night pop party however remained, with Liberty X, Atomic Kitten, Five and DJ Sammy taking to the main stage.

Legendary tribute acts Live/wire and QE2 gave us nights to remember, playing polished versions of our favourite AC/DC and Queen Songs.

Katie Thistleton with Hacker T Dog, Dick & Dom, The Ogretones and Slay Duggee added a family friendly vibe to the event too

With a cost of living crisis in full flow too, we decided to reduce our ticket prices. For those who had already purchased tickets we offered full refunds, partial refunds or a free VIP upgrade. The last of which was chosen by an overwhelming majority of patrons.
